USS Straub (DE-181) was a Cannon -class destroyer escort in service with the United States Navy from 1943 to 1947. USS Hill (DE-141) was an Edsall-class destroyer escort in service with the United States Navy from 1943 to 1946. The Cannon class was a class of destroyer escorts built by the United States primarily for antisubmarine warfare and convoy escort service during World War II. Roberts and her crew. USS Lowe (DE-325) was an Edsall-class destroyer escort in service with the United States Navy from 1943 to 1946 and from 1955 to 1968.
